Zhengtian Li has authored 88 papers that have received a total of 1.1k indexed citations.
This includes 78 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 64 papers in Control and Systems Engineering and 12 papers in Energy Engineering and Power Technology. The topics of these papers are Power Systems Fault Detection (34 papers), Microgrid Control and Optimization (27 papers) and H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(26 papers). Zhengtian Li is often cited by papers focused on Power Systems Fault Detection (34 papers), Microgrid Control and Optimization (27 papers) and HVDC Systems and Fault Protection (26 papers) and coll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Egypt. Zhengtian Li's co-authors include Xiangning Lin, Quan Sui, Le Chen, Ning Tong and Fanrong Wei and has published in prestigious journals such as Applied Energy, IEEE Transactions on Power Systems and Energy Conversion and Management.
